Transaction 80a6466bbd882e05c5eeb44a05f7d836b3977c18514a88338243e260d152bd6f
1 Input
1 Output
-
80a6466bbd882e05c5eeb44a05f7d836b3977c18514a88338243e260d152bd6f:0
- value
- 684186
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4c0738752adc7bb8ff8235980e49e9a319db5da OP_EQUAL
- address
- 3Q19M6kbnYyUxXENFv8wrRpn8Fq1qWXgbb